Honda Launches Industry-First Extended Warranty with Unlimited Kilometer Coverage for Up to 7 Years

Mumbai/New Delhi, October  05, 2024: Honda Cars India Ltd. (HCIL), a leading manufacturer of premium cars in India today announced the launch of its Industry-First Extended Warranty Program, offering Unlimited Kilometers coverage for upto 7 years. This ground breaking warranty sets a new standard in customer assurance, providing car owners with unrivalled peace of mind, no matter how much they drive.

This Extended Warranty is offered on petrol variants of its current model range of Elevate, City, City e:HEV and Amaze. The programme has also been offered to petrol variants of other models Civic, Jazz & WR-V if customer is enrolled for Extended Warranty program earlier. This initiative is a part of Honda’s Extended Warranty Program, showcasing Honda’s commitment to delivering the best in technology and ownership experience to its customers. This Extended Warranty is designed to ensure Honda car owners enjoy maximum value and coverage, whether they use their vehicles for everyday commuting or long-distance journeys for an extended period without concerns over kilometres limitations.

Customers can opt for 7 years Unlimited Kilometers Extended Warranty within 2 years from car purchase date, along with other options availability till end of Standard warranty, offering flexibility and long-term protection. For existing customers having Extended Warranty till 4th year and 5th year can also opt for warranty extension upto 7 years or upto 1,50,000 kms (whichever is earlier). The Extended Warranty purchased is transferable and will add value at the time of car resale.

ZEE’s Technology & Innovation Centre implements first-of-its-kind Common Media Application Format (CMAF) for ZEE5

03 October 2024 – ZEE5, India and Bharat’s largest home-grown video streaming platform has successfully adopted the Common Media Application Format (CMAF) at a wider scale to transform content delivery and enhance viewer experience. The innovative move, implemented by Company’s Technology & Innovation Centre based in Bengaluru, facilitates smoother video playback across devices and allows ZEE5 users to experience good AV quality even in areas with low internet bandwidth.

By optimizing bandwidth consumption and reducing operational costs, ZEE5 is expanding its reach to 100 million users, ensuring more viewers can have access to high-quality streaming. CMAF is a versatile and extensible standard designed to package segmented media, enabling seamless cross-device compatibility. By adopting CMAF, ZEE5 is not only ensuring an uninterrupted viewing experience but also reducing latency, a critical factor in live streaming of sports, news and events.

ZEE5’s successful implementation of CMAF has resulted in several key advantages, including:

  • Low-Latency Streaming: Essential for live events, CMAF ensures near real-time video delivery, minimizing delays and enhancing live event viewing.
  • Bandwidth Optimization: The efficient CMAF packaging reduces data consumption, enhancing video quality in low-bandwidth environments.
  • Cross-Device Compatibility: CMAF supports both HLS (HTTP live streaming) and DASH (Dynamic Adaptive Streaming over HTTP) formats, ensuring consistent video playback across mobile devices, Smart TVs, and more.
  • Future-Ready Encryption: CMAF utilises Widevine CBCS technology, a standard for content protection that allows for seamless playback across both Apple & Android devices and ensures a seamless and secure streaming experience.

Apart from enhancing the viewer experience, CMAF has also brought significant operational benefits for ZEE5. By optimizing content packaging, it has reduced storage requirements by over 30%, while keeping CDN (Content Delivery Network) costs static despite the growing demand for higher-resolution content. Furthermore, CMAF’s scalability enables ZEE5 to seamlessly expand its global reach in more than 12 languages, ensuring consistent performance during peak usage.

Turbostart Invests USD1 Million in Ai Health Highway to Transform Healthcare with AiSteth

Hyderabad/Bangalore, October 05, 2024 – Turbostart, a global sector-agnostic venture capital platform, has made a USD 1 million investment in Ai Health Highway as part of its Pre-Series A round funding. Ai Health Highway is a company that focuses on providing tech-enabled screening tools that help in the early detection of non-communicable diseases (NCDs) and improving healthcare accessibility through India’s first Ai-enabled stethoscope, AiSteth. This investment is part of a larger $1.5M funding, including co-investment from notable investors Rainmatter by Zerodha, The Chennai Angels, BITS BioCyTiH Foundation along with other angel investors. This crucial funding will empower Ai Health Highway to solidify its presence in India, accelerate regulatory approvals internationally, and broaden its AI/ML offerings in the Cardio-Respiratory domain.

AiSteth, India’s first AI-enabled stethoscope, is revolutionizing cardiac care by assisting healthcare professionals and non-specialists in interpreting heart sounds to support accurate clinical decisions. Utilizing advanced AI and signal processing, AiSteth transforms traditional stethoscopes into powerful screening tools capable of detecting life-threatening cardiac disorders at an early stage.

The AI-enabled stethoscope seamlessly integrates into existing workflows, equipping primary care providers with high-quality heart sound capture, analysis, and data-sharing capabilities, thereby enhancing the accessibility and affordability of healthcare solutions.

Founded in 2018, Ai Health Highway is on a mission to reduce global premature deaths due to NCDs by 30% by 2030. NCDs account for over 41 million deaths annually, highlighting the need for early detection and intervention.

Kamaladevi Chattopadhyay NIF Book Prize 2024 Shortlist Announced

National, October 5th, 2024: The New India Foundation has unveiled the Shortlist for the 7th annual Kamaladevi Chattopadhyay NIF Book Prize in recognition of the finest non-fiction writing about the history of Independent India. From a longlist of 10 which pointed to the complex dynamics of post-Independence India as shaping India today, 5 books have been chosen for their thoughtful synthesis of history and contemporary relevance.

One of the most prestigious literary awards in the country, the Kamaladevi Chattopadhyay Book Prize celebrates excellence in non-fiction about India published in the previous calendar year by writers of all nationalities. Established in 2018, the Book Prize carries a cash award of INR 15 lakhs and a citation.

The 2024 KCBP Shortlist was selected by an eminent Jury, including political scientist Niraja Gopal Jayal (Chair of the Book Prize), historian Srinath Raghavan, entrepreneur Manish Sabharwal, former diplomat and author Navtej Sarna, lawyer Rahul Matthan, and public policy researcher Yamini Aiyar.

The Shortlist for the Kamaladevi Chattopadhyay NIF Book Prize 2024 is:

  • Neerja Choudhry: How Prime Ministers Decide (Aleph Book Company)
  • Ashok Gopal: A Part Apart: The Life and Thought of B.R. Ambedkar (Navayana)
  • Radhika Iyengar: Fire on the Ganges: Life Among the Dead in Banaras (HarperCollins)
  • Kunal Purohit: H-Pop: The Secretive World of Hindutva Pop Stars (HarperCollins)
  • Chitralekha Zutshi: Sheikh Abdullah: The Caged Lion of Kashmir (HarperCollins)

The Kamaladevi Chattopadhyay NIF Book Prize builds on the New India Foundation’s mission of sponsoring research and writing on all aspects of the world’s largest democracy. Works written originally in English or translated into English are eligible across a range of genres. The Prize was named to honour the legacy of Kamaladevi Chattopadhyay: great patriot and institution-builder who contributed significantly to the freedom struggle, to the women’s movement, to refugee rehabilitation and to the renewal of Indian theatre and handicrafts.

Akshaya Mukul was last year’s winner of the KCBP for his book Writer, Rebel, Soldier, Lover: The Many Lives of Agyeya (Penguin Random House). Shekhar Pathak won in 2023 for his environmental history The Chipko Movement: A People’s History, translated from Hindi by Manisha Chaudhry (Permanent Black). Dinyar Patel won the 4th edition of the Prize for his definitive biography Naroji: Pioneer of Indian Nationalism (Harvard University Press). In 2020, the KCBP was jointly awarded to Amit Ahuja for his debut Mobilizing the Marginalized: Ethnic Parties without Ethnic Movements (Oxford University Press) and Jairam Ramesh for his biography A Chequered Brilliance: The Many Lives of V.K. Krishna Menon (Penguin Random House). Ornit Shani was recognised for her scholarly work How India Became Democratic: Citizenship and the Making of the Universal Franchise (Penguin Random House) in 2019 and Milan Vaishnav for his remarkable debut When Crime Pays: Money and Muscle in Indian Politics (HarperCollins Publishers) won the inaugural edition of the KCBP in 2018.

Azerbaijan Offers Unmatched Tax Incentives for Indian Tech Firms

India, 5th October 2024: The Government of Azerbaijan with the support of the Innovation and Digital Development Agency (IDDA) has unveiled an ambitious program designed to position the country as a preferred destination for international tech businesses, focusing on attracting companies from India and other countries abroad. The initiative, centered around the country’s Technopark, offers a suite of tax benefits and relocation assistance that promises to reshape the landscape for tech firms looking to expand their footprint in the Eurasian market.

Azerbaijan’s tax benefit program offers a comprehensive package for technology companies. The key features include a 10-year “tax haven” status for Technopark residents, providing a 0% personal income tax on monthly salaries up to $4,700 (5% above this threshold), full exemption from corporate tax, property tax, land tax, and tax on dividends. Eligibility requirements are minimal, demanding only one year of operational history and more than 10 full-time employees (2 of which are IT specialists) or revenue of 200,000 Manat.

The program also includes streamlined migration processes, with work permit exemptions for ICT specialists and senior executives, and comprehensive relocation assistance, including help with residency permits, office space acquisition, and lodging arrangements. the country offers. This package is designed to attract international technology companies and position Azerbaijan as an attractive tech hub in the region.

1 in 3 Car Buyers are Likely to Buy an Electric Vehicle, Reveals Way2News Survey

Hyderabad, India, 4th October 2024: As India gears up for the festive season—a period traditionally marked by increased consumer spending—Way2News, a leading hyperlocal news platform, has released its latest report titled “Gearing Up: A Look at India’s Car-Buying Mindset.” Based on insights gathered from over 400,000 respondents across the 5 South Indian states – Andhra Pradesh, Telangana, Tamil Nadu, Karnataka, and Kerala – the report provides a comprehensive look into the evolving preferences and behaviours of car buyers in South India during this crucial sales period for the automobile industry.

While the 2023 festive season recorded the automobile industry’s highest-ever sales figures—buoyed by a 19% sales spike driven by pent-up demand—2024 paints a contrasting picture. The Indian automobile market has experienced a notable slowdown, with recent reports indicating that approximately 7 lakh unsold cars,  are currently stagnating at dealerships across the country. If not addressed, this surplus inventory could impose significant financial strain on dealers. Traditionally, the festive season from Navratri to Diwali has been a make-or-break period for automakers, with car sales often peaking as consumers time their purchases to align with auspicious dates. However, in 2024, this period represents more than just a cultural milestone—industry experts view this festive season as the automobile industry’s best chance to reverse the downward trend and reignite demand. Notably, the Way2News survey aligns with this, revealing that 42% of respondents plan to buy or upgrade their car within the next 12 months, signalling a potential resurgence in sales after a challenging period. Key Insights from the Report:

Safety Takes Precedence: One of the most notable shifts in the report is the emergence of safety features as a critical factor for car buyers. 43% of respondents cited safety—such as airbags, ABS, and advanced driver assistance systems (ADAS)—as their top priority, surpassing traditional decision drivers like price or fuel efficiency. This heightened focus on safety reflects a growing awareness of road safety among South Indian buyers, a marked shift from previous years when aesthetics and affordability led decision-making

SUVs Dominate the Market:

The report highlights the continued dominance of SUVs, with 58% of respondents showing a strong preference for this category. The growing popularity of SUVs is not just a trend—it’s a reflection of the lifestyle aspirations of modern buyers, who prioritize space, power, and practicality. SUVs are no longer just vehicles—they are seen as a lifestyle upgrade, symbolizing status and comfort. In contrast, other vehicle categories like sedans (20%), hatchbacks (14%), and MUVs (8%) serve niche markets but trail significantly behind SUVs

Electric Vehicles Gain Ground:

In what may be one of the most surprising findings, 31% of respondents expressed interest in purchasing electric vehicles (EVs), signalling a major shift toward sustainability. With 65% of buyers prioritizing eco-friendly options, and with Union Minister Nitin Gadkari’s push to phase out diesel vehicles gaining traction, the Indian auto industry is clearly on the verge of embracing cleaner, greener alternatives. The report underscores that the green wave is not just a trend; it’s a fundamental shift that is likely to reshape the industry in the years to come

Digital Platforms Drive Decision-Making:

The Way2News report also emphasizes the growing influence of digital platforms in car-buying decisions. Over two-thirds of respondents now rely on online resources, including social media, comparison websites, and online reviews, to inform their vehicle purchases. This shift towards digital-first research underlines the importance of online presence and reputation for automakers and dealerships alike

Financing Flexibility a Crucial Factor: With rising fuel costs and increased loan interest rates, car loans and instalment plans have become a go-to option for over half of the respondents. The report indicates that affordability and financing options will play a crucial role in driving sales during the festive period, making it important for automakers to offer flexible financing solutions to attract buyers
